[发明专利]EtherCAT消息传输过程中对瞬时故障进行容错的方法有效
申请号: | 201710232016.9 | 申请日: | 2017-04-11 |
公开(公告)号: | CN106899392B | 公开(公告)日: | 2020-01-07 |
发明(设计)人: | 魏同权;夏青青;丛佩金 | 申请(专利权)人: | 华东师范大学 |
主分类号: | H04L1/18 | 分类号: | H04L1/18;H04L1/00 |
代理公司: | 31215 上海蓝迪专利商标事务所(普通合伙) | 代理人: | 徐筱梅;张翔 |
地址: | 200241 *** | 国省代码: | 上海;31 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 本发明公开了一种EtherCAT消息传输过程中对瞬时故障进行容错的方法,包括以下步骤:首先,分析EtherCAT的系统结构和消息传输的可靠性,根据其主从式的结构和飞速传输方式,使用泊松分布对消息发送和传输过程中的瞬时故障发生概率进行预测,得到消息的可靠性和系统可靠性;然后,将控制反馈方法与主动备份容错相结合应用于EtherCAT系统,通过统计截止时限错失率将其转化为网络利用率改变量,然后使用博弈论的方法分配网络利用率改变量,进而改变消息的备份数目,提高EtherCAT系统的可靠性,形成EtherCAT系统中消息调度与容错方法的方案。 | ||
搜索关键词: | ethercat 消息 传输 过程 瞬时 故障 进行 容错 方法 | ||
【主权项】:
1.一种EtherCAT系统消息传输过程中对瞬时故障进行容错的方法,其特征在于,该方法包括以下具体步骤:/n步骤1:根据泊松分布计算消息集Γ中的消息发生故障的概率,计算满足单个消息可靠性目标RGi时需要的备份数目ni;/n步骤2:将消息集中的消息按照备份数目ni进行备份,并在同一数据帧中传输;/n步骤3:消息准备进入PID控制器;/n步骤4:准入控制器AC控制消息是否可以进入,并且调用容错等级控制器调节消息的容错等级;/n步骤5:统计消息的截止时限错失率MissRatio(t),并计算消息的截止时限错失率与目标值之差ΔMissRatio(t);/n步骤6:当ΔMissRatio(t)<ε时不断调整消息调度,其中,ε取值为0.05;具体包括:/n步骤B1:消息进入PID控制器,将消息的截止时限错失率与目标值之差ΔMissRatio(t)转化为网络利用率改变量ΔCPU(t);/n步骤B2:如果ΔCPU(t)<0,调节容错等级控制器适应网络利用率,并计算减少的最大值ΔCPU(t)
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于华东师范大学,未经华东师范大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201710232016.9/,转载请声明来源钻瓜专利网。
- 上一篇:防锈高压隔离开关
- 下一篇:带防雨罩的高压隔离开关